DiscoverStartupsEinrideCulture and benefits at Einride
Einride company logo
Intelligent movement 501-1000 Employees
  • Scale Stage
    Rapidly increasing operations
Website
Locations
Company size
501-1000 people
Total raised
$500M
Markets
TechnologyLogistics / Transportation / Shipping
View 0 jobs

Nothing here yet

Looks like Einride hasn't set up this page.